    Former Governor Waititu Accuses President Ruto of Orchestrating Attacks on Deputy President Gachagua

    On Thursday, former Kiambu County Governor Ferdinand Waititu made a bold claim that President William Ruto is the mastermind behind the attacks on Deputy President Rigathi Gachagua.

    During an interview, Waititu asserted that Ruto was leveraging certain party leaders to create disorder in the Mt Kenya region.

    Waititu argued that this strategy was designed to prevent any leader from the area from gaining the full support of the significant voting bloc if they decided to run for president in 2027.

    “We’ve learned our lesson. Never again will we support anyone outside our region. People have realized this outsider (Ruto) came to divide us,” he stated.

    He further claimed that the leaders being used were merely trying to stay in the President’s favor, adding, “They are following Ruto’s agenda to please him.”

    Waititu suggested that Ruto chose his running mates based on who would be easier to control and follow his directions.

    To support his argument, Waititu mentioned that he, along with former governors Kiraitu Murungi of Meru and Francis Kimemia of Nyandarua, were initially promised the position before Ruto changed his mind and selected Gachagua.

    Moreover, he warned the unnamed leaders that they would face a similar outcome when the circumstances shifted. Waititu stressed the importance of unity among leaders from the region.

    “We need to rally behind a single candidate in the next election. This candidate must grasp the mandate and the reasons behind our support,” he stressed.

    The former governor contended that if the region had elected a leader who prioritized their interests, the residents would not be experiencing issues with demolitions, taxes, or bans.

    He added that this situation should be a lesson to all Mt Kenya residents and their leaders to always stand united. 

    “We should never insult former President Uhuru Kenyatta again like we did some time back because he is one of our own,” he added.

    Notably, DP Gachagua has been on the receiving end of criticism after he backed the ‘one man one shilling’ agenda.
